Yamaha XS 650 3L1 spare parts - the "Special Twin" of the 80s
With the XS6503L1 from 1980 drove the "chopperization" of the legendary parallel twins. While the 447 standard models still embodied classic naked bike design with 19/18 -inch spokes, the 3L1 set on a 19 -inch front wheel, 16 -inch rear wheel, step seat, high -handlebar and drop tank - all ex works in chrome and polished shine to hit the US cruiser taste. The technology remained in the core of the proven 653cm³ OHC - twin, but received torque -stronger channels, contactless transistor ignition and a Lima with 240W to supply additional lighting and e -starter. Today, 3L1 models are sought -after basis for bobber or tracker conversions, but also original restored Heritage Specials Experience a value revival. The supply of suitable ones is crucial Yamaha XS6503L1 spare parts, because some differences to the 447 standard are larger than you suspect.
Model history: Special, Heritage & Limited
The first appeared in 1980 XS650SE Specialii; In 1981 the Special III (XS650H), 1982 Die Heritage Special (Type5V2) with a new decorative line and chrome spokes. In 1983 the end of production in Japan marked, while in the United States, remaining stocks were approved until 1984. All 3L1 frames bear the prefix number "3L1 -", engine blocks begin with "3L1". Important for parts: AB’82 Yamaha changes the Lima regulator rectifier from separate controller coil to a combined solid state module (Reg -Rec).

3L1 vs. 447 - The practical differences
- ✓ Cylinder head channels - 28mm (3L1) instead of 30mm (447) → More low -end torque, fewer peak - horsepower.
- ✓ Electrics - 240W Lima & Reg -Rec in one, 447 = 200W & separated.
- ✓ Wheels/brakes - 16 -inch rear wheel & drum differently than 18 -inch disc on the 447, axle diameter smaller.
- ✓ Frame back - Below cross -conveyor deeper, frequently shortened for bobber conversion; 447 seat bench does not fit without mod.
Maintenance & intervals for the 3L1
✓ Oil & filter - 5000km, 20W - 50, clean clean, filter element YO - 005.
✓ Valve - 5000km (admission 0.06mm/outlet 0.12mm).
✓ TCI sensor -air gap - Check 0.3mm with every valve setting.
✓ Lima rotor - Install resistance 5.5Ω, test magnetization, in the event of an undervoltage PMA kit.
✓ Steering head Kegel roller - 20,000 km fats, warehouse set of all -balls saves annual re -enactment.

Partial tourcing: OEM, Aftermarket, community
Yamaha keeps 3L1 key parts - crankshaft seals, piston rings Ø75mm, lima rotors - still in the Heritage program. Aftermarket shops (Mikesxs, Heiden Tuning) deliver bronze sockets, PMA - kits, big bore cylinder and stainless steel - 4 - 1 systems. 3D print service providers manufacture rare plastic parts such as battery box lid or TCI holder. In XS community forums, enthusiasts exchange NOS stocks and hard -to -find emblems.
3L1 compared to the 447 café favorite
Many appreciate 447 because of its classic lines and "British" seat height, but the 3L1 convinces with torque -fermenting characteristics and cruiser ergonomics. For custom projects, the 3L1 rear frame is easier to shorten, the 16 -inch rear wheel offers fat tire selection (130/90-16) and TCI ignition simplifies. If you want to switch to a sporty 18 -inch look, you can take over 447 rims (36 spokes) with suitable distance sleeves. Motor parts are 95% compatible - the part number for pistons, cylinder head and crankshaft is crucial.
